Recommended to dedicated DPS fans
I thought this book was very fun to read -- I finished it in less than a day! It is nearly identical to the movie, with a few extra scenes added in and very minor changes. It isn't a challenging read, with pretty simple language. Compared to the movie, the book is not at all as rich in emotion. Like I said, it's very, very simple. Definitely watch the movie first if you have not already, and then read the book for the extra scenes if you still want more. It is worth reading, but the movie is much, much better.
